Overview
NVIDIA's frontier MoE, 550B total parameters with ~55B active per token, built for enterprise-scale reasoning and code at datacenter scale.

VRAM requirements by quantization
| Quantization | VRAM required |
|---|---|
| Q4_K_M (recommended) | 319 GB |
| Q5_K_M | 390 GB |
| Q8_0 | 588 GB |
| FP16 (no quantization) | 1100 GB |
VRAM figures include model weights plus a typical 8k KV cache and ~600 MB runtime overhead (Ollama / llama.cpp baseline). Add headroom for higher context lengths.
In practice, Nemotron 3 Ultra is server-class even at Q4_K_M (319 GB). Stepping up to Q8_0 nearly doubles the footprint to 588 GB, and unquantized FP16 weights take 1100 GB — plan your GPU around the Q4 or Q5 figure unless you specifically need the higher fidelity.
Without a GPU, Nemotron 3 Ultra needs roughly 715 GB of system RAM to run on CPU via llama.cpp or Ollama — workable for background jobs, but far slower than GPU inference. Strengths
- Frontier scale (550B total, 55B active)
- MoE sparsity keeps compute cost closer to a dense 55B model
- Native 128K context
- NVIDIA Open Model License permits commercial use
Limitations
- ~319GB VRAM at Q4 requires multi-GPU H100/MI300 or a dedicated server
- Gated on Hugging Face (click-through access required)
- Out of reach for consumer hardware

Architecture & training
Architecture: Mixture-of-Experts · 550B total parameters · ~55B active per token · 128K context
Training: NVIDIA's Nemotron 3 family. Frontier variant above Nemotron 3 Super (120B). Optimized for reasoning, code, and agents.
NVIDIA's largest Nemotron — frontier reasoning and code performance strictly for well-resourced enterprise datacenter deployments.
